Morse then developed the forerunner to modern International Morse code. WebCiphers are arguably the corner stone of cryptography. In general, a cipher is simply just a set of steps (an algorithm) for performing both an encryption, and the corresponding decryption. Webcypher / ( ˈsaɪfə) / noun a method of secret writing using substitution or transposition of letters according to a key a secret message the key to a secret message an obsolete name for zero (def. 1) verb to put (a message) into secret writing (intr) (of an organ pipe) to sound without having the appropriate key depressed Word Origin for cipher
